THE FAILED MOVE IN SUMMER
Turkish champions Galatasaray were the only option left for Victor Osimhen for game time after falling out with Napoli bosses. He was left out of the Napoli squad that registered for the league this season. The only option was to leave the club. He tried to get a move done before the European deadline ended with Chelsea and Saudi side Al Ahli as interested parties. Even though Al Ahli had everything ready and a deal in place with the club. Last minute brinkmanship game from Napoli ruined things for Osimhen. Towards the end of the window Chelsea were the only option left. The Blues were so determined that they put forward multiple proposals, but nothing even reached near to Osimhen’s demands.
Anyway the deal didn’t go through and later Galatasaray came in with a loan opportunity which he duly accepted. That was the only way he could get some game time and also keep developing. It was actually a step down from what he was doing but at times taking a step down is better than not playing. The loan deal only runs until the end of the season. And as per reports it is said that a particular clause in his loan deal enables him to terminate the deal if a top team comes for him in January. OSIMHEN AT GALATASARAY
Victor Osimhen joined Galatasaray on loan for the 2024/25 season. The loan deal runs throughout the season with some break clauses as mentioned earlier. It is said that if any club from the list provided by Osimhen arrives for him as soon as in January, he can terminate the loan deal and join that particular club.
At Galatasaray, he made an instant impact. He has scored 3 goals in his first 4 appearances in the Super Lig. stats from Transfermarkt.com.
